How they compare
Lebanon currently reports 4.88 against 4.87 in Maldives, a difference of 0.01.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 14 shared years of data; in 2007 it was Lebanon ahead.
Lebanon ranks 35th and Maldives ranks 37th of 182 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Lebanon averaged higher in 1 and Maldives in 2.
